    AGENDA

    1. APOLOGIES FOR ABSENCE

    To receive any apologies for absence.

    2. DECLARATIONS OF INTEREST

    All Members who believe they have a personal or prejudicial interest in any

    matter to be considered at the meeting must declare that interest and, having

    regard to the circumstances described in paragraphs 9, 10, 11 and 12 of the

    County Councils' Code of Conduct, consider whether to leave the meeting

    whilst the matter is discussed, save for exercising any right to speak in

    accordance with paragraph 12 of the Code. The declaration should be made

    at the time of the relevant debate.

    3. CHAIRMAN'S ANNOUNCEMENTS

    To receive any announcements the Chairman may wish to make.

    4. MINUTES OF THE MEETING HELD ON 30 JUNE 2009

    To confirm the minutes of the meeting held on 30 June 2009.

    5. 2008/09 ANNUAL GOVERNANCE REPORT

      To consider the report of Alistair Rankine from the Audit Commission summarising the findings from the 2008/09 Audit Report.

    6. DELIVERING A SUSTAINABLE TRANSPORT SYSTEM

      To consider the report of the Hampshire Director of Environment updating on the Delivering a Sustainable Transport System workstream that the region is progressing and the resultant work that the Transport for South Hampshire has been asked to take forward on developing solutions to meet the identified transport challenges within and connecting the Hampshire Sub-Region

    7. ACCESS TO THE STRATEGIC DEVELOPMENT AREAS:AT NORTH

    FAREHAM AND NORTH AND NORTH EAST HEDGE END

      To consider the report of the Hampshire Director of Environment reviewing the technical studies undertaken recently into the transport and access impacts of the planned Strategic Development Areas at North Fareham and North and North East Hedge End.

    8. TRANSPORT FOR SOUTH HAMPSHIRE BUDGET MONITORING

    REPORT 2009/10

      To consider the joint report of the Hampshire County Treasurer and Director of Environment presenting the current budget outturn for the year 2009/10.

    9. TRANSPORT FOR SOUTH HAMPSHIRE PERFORMANCE INDICATORS

    To consider the report of the Hampshire Director of Environment considering

    the issues involved in establishing a set of indicators that will, over time

    provide an illustration of the trends in trip making and use of the different

    transport modes across South Hampshire.

    10. MODELLING UPDATE

    To consider the report of the Hampshire Director of Environment on progress

    with work currently on programme to allow completion of the modelling suite

    to support bids for funding and allow scenario testing at the beginning of 2011

    11. LOCAL TRANSPORT PLAN 3

    To consider the report of the Portsmouth Director of Environment on a

    proposal to produce a single Local Transport Plan Strategy to cover the

    Transport for South Hampshire area for adoption by April 2011.

    12. TRANSPORT FOR SOUTH HAMPSHIRE REDUCE STRATEGY

      To consider the report of the Southampton Director of Environment outlining the proposed Transport for South Hampshire Reduce Strategy and seeking approval for it to be taken forward to independent peer review and consultation with key stakeholders.

    13. PORT OF SOUTHAMPTON MASTER PLAN CONSULTATION

    To receive an oral update from Mike Stacey of Associated British Ports.
